On the hills of Jian, pear and pine trees stand where terraced rice fields once covered the land.This tiny town outside China's western city of Chongqing has a small but vital role to play in preventing disastrous flooding on the nearby Yangtze River, the world's fourth longest waterway. The forestation project aims to address years of environmental degradation which has scarred China's west, even as the government spurs the region to develop even faster.
